Psychologist vs Psychiatrist - What is the Difference

A psychologist in addition to a psychiatrist are sometimes baffled as getting the same indicating. Although both of those examine the brain, feelings, feelings and feelings, There's a definite difference between The 2 fields of study. The key variations involving the two fields is principally the education necessities, the specific schooling, apply and income.

In case your job is to become a psychologist, you'd probably start out your schooling having an undergraduate significant in psychology. Immediately after earning either a bachelor of science in psychology or simply a bachelor of art in psychology, you'll then need to go to a graduate method to earn a masters degree in addition to a doctorate diploma in psychology. Following undergraduate courses, There may be an additional five to seven yrs needed for earning a doctorate degree. Most states demand a two calendar year internship before you are qualified for licensing or with two several years of supervised observe. Whilst earning a degree, It's also possible to prefer to specialize in a specific discipline of psychology, which can involve additional class time and/or further condition examinations for licensure. A psychologist may observe as being a psychoanalyst which needs addition education to be a specialist inside of a non-medication psychological health therapy approach often known as psychoanalysis.

Getting a psychiatrist necessitates you to definitely go to healthcare school. Following completing an undergraduate degree in science, you'd then attend a graduate program to complete your healthcare degree. Following medical faculty, you would complete 4 yrs of residency, through which era your education could well be in psychiatry. The residency is often concluded in a clinic around the psychiatric unit. There are a selection of specializations you could opt to exercise in for example standard psychiatry, youngster psychiatry, psychoanalyst, forensic psychiatry and a host of other choices. Pursuing an internship and residency, you can be necessary to pass a point out Examination as a way to become a accredited health care medical doctor, you may also be needed to sit for a further exam so that you can turn into a licensed psychiatrist.

Although you will discover variances in the two fields, psychiatrists and psychologists generally operate with each other during the treatment method of individuals. A psychologist is unable to publish prescriptions, but might proposed a individual be seen by a fellow psychiatrist so as to obtain remedies. And vice versa for psychiatrists, they typically refer individuals to fellow psychotherapists and psychologist to get counseling and/or mental wellbeing therapy. A psychiatrist is concerned with the clients nicely-remaining, nonetheless, their aim is mostly towards Ailments for instance a chemical imbalance, While a psychologist Most important concentrate is to the individuals feelings, feelings and basic psychological well being.

Both equally a psychologist along with a psychiatrist are Health professionals, nevertheless, an individual practice psychology has attained a doctorate diploma that may be either a PhD or possibly a PsyD, Whilst somebody training psychiatry is usually a healthcare medical professional. Both of those career selections have to have several many years of motivation to scientific tests and both are gratifying Occupations that supply various subfields click here in which you'll be able to practice. The profession outlook for equally positions are and may go on to be great occupation possibilities. The salaries range depending upon the field of psychiatry and/or psychology you choose to specialize in, nevertheless, a psychiatrist normally earns a larger yearly revenue than a psychologist as a result of health-related degree.
